🥘 Ingredients

14 items
  • 3 pounds beef chuck roast
  • 1 teaspoon salt
  • 1 teaspoon black pepper
  • 1 teaspoon onion powder
  • 1 teaspoon garlic powder
  • 1 teaspoon paprika
  • 0.5 cup brown sugar
  • 1 cup ketchup
  • 0.25 cup apple cider vinegar
  • 2 tablespoons Worcestershire sauce
  • 1 tablespoon yellow mustard
  • 1 teaspoon liquid smoke
  • 0.5 cup water
  • 1 large onion

📝 Instructions

10 steps
1

Trim excess fat from the beef chuck roast and season it with salt, black pepper, onion powder, garlic powder, and paprika on all sides.

2

Place the seasoned beef into a slow cooker.

3

In a medium bowl, combine the brown sugar, ketchup, apple cider vinegar, Worcestershire sauce, yellow mustard, and liquid smoke. Mix well until all ingredients are thoroughly combined.

4

Pour the BBQ sauce mixture evenly over the beef in the slow cooker.

5

Peel and slice the large onion into rings, then place them on top of the beef.

6

Add 0.5 cup of water to the slow cooker to ensure the beef stays moist while cooking.

7

Cover the slow cooker with a lid and set it to cook on low for 8 hours, or until the beef is fork-tender and easily shreds with a fork.

8

Once cooked, remove the beef from the slow cooker and let it rest for a few minutes.

9

Shred the beef using two forks and return it to the slow cooker, mixing it with the sauce and onions.

10

Serve the BBQ beef hot with your choice of sides or use it as a filling for sandwiches, tacos, or over rice.

Nutrition Facts

1 serving (270.7g)
Calories
527
% Daily Value*
Total Fat 34.1 g 44%
Saturated Fat 13.5 g 68%
Polyunsaturated Fat 0.0 g
Cholesterol 119 mg 40%
Sodium 548 mg 24%
Total Carbohydrate 26.0 g 9%
Dietary Fiber 0.8 g 3%
Total Sugars 21.7 g
Protein 31.1 g 62%
Vitamin D 0.0 mcg 0%
Calcium 53 mg 4%
Iron 5.1 mg 29%
Potassium 602 mg 13%

*The % Daily Value tells you how much a nutrient in a serving of food contributes to a daily diet. 2,000 calories a day is used for general nutrition advice.
